C-terminal portion of NR2B (amino acids 984-1104).
The functional N-Methyl-D-Aspartate (NMDA) receptor complex consists of a NMDAR1 (NR1) subunit and atleast one NMDAR2 subunit ranging from NR2A-NR2D. These receptor complexes have been implicated in cochlear functions and neuronal plasticity. The C-terminal end of NR2B receptor may regulate synaptic localization 1,2,3
Anti-Glutamate Receptor NMDAR2B (NR2B) antibody is specific for NR2B subunit in mice, rats and humans. This antibody does not react with NR2A or NR2C subunits. The labeling of NR2B subunit by immunoblotting is blocked by the preadsorption of the antibody with the immunogen.
Lyophilized from ammonium bicarbonate (5 mM).
Anti-Glutamate Receptor NMDAR2B (NR2B) antibody is suitable for use in immunohistochemistry (1:1,000 dilution, using frozen sections), immunoprecipitation (3 μL using 200 μg of rat brain), and indirect ELISA. The antibody may also be used for western blot (1 μg/mL using (35S)-Protein A) and immunoblot (180 kDa).
